Open to the public, Wickenburg Country Club in Wickenburg, Arizona features 6,320 yards of golf at its longest tees and a par of 71.  A true “desert style” golf course, Wickenburg Country Club’s back tees have a rating of 70.4 and a slope rating of 118. The golf course was designed by William F. Bell, ASGCA/William P. Bell, ASGCA and re-opened in 2006 after a renovation project converting it from the original 9 hole course to its current 18 hole layout.

Originally opening in 1972, Palmbrook Country Club offers the most FUN Golf Country Club experience in Sun City, Arizona. The 6,500 yard Jeff Hardin designed golf course offers an exceptional park style tree-lined golf course with newly updated bunkers and course amenities. The brook meandering through the back nine enhances the beauty of the course while putting a premium on well-hit tee shots.
